May 25, 2017 We typically listen to the terms power washing and stress cleaning being made use of reciprocally. It might appear a little bit complicated, but we're below to help clear things up, once and for all. The basic function is the exact same: they both make use of extremely pressurized water to aid remove dirt and various other products from tough surfaces.
Pressure cleaning is what you have actually most likely used at your home prior to. It uses the exact same high-pressure water blast as power washing yet does not make use of warmed water.

So, now that you understand the primary distinctions in between power cleaning and pressure cleaning, it's time to figure which one you need for your home. Which technique you make use of depends totally on duty. For normal household use, pressure washing is the way to go. It's less rough on surface areas, which makes it ideal for usage on things like stonework, block, and concrete.
For any bigger jobs, like a huge business space or an extra huge driveway and patio space, opt for power cleaning. The heated water normally assists to make the work go much faster because the warmth aids to relax the dust. For that very same reason, though, you have to take care which surfaces you utilize it on.
